Birth

Peter Port (Publican) was christened on the 13th of April 1798 in Privett in Hampshire to William Port and Lucy Alder.

Source:  IGI.

Marriage

Peter Port (Publican) was married on the 8th of May 1822 in Racton, Sussex to Mary Goodyear.  Racton is a parish very close to Westbourne and Emsworth on the Hampshire border.

Source:  IGI.

Death

Died after 1861 in Havant?

A Peter Port died in Havant in Oct-Dec 1863 - Vol 2b Page 240.

Source:  Census records.

Brothers and Sisters

  1. Nancy Port was christened on the 23rd of July 1786 in Colemore, Hampshire.
  2. William Port was christened on the 18th of January 1788 in Froxfield, Hampshire.
  3. John Port was christened on the 25th of October 1789 in Privett, Hampshire.
  4. Sarah Port was christened on the 10th of December 1791 in Privett, Hampshire.
  5. Lucy Port was christened on the 20th of May 1793 in Privett, Hampshire.
  6. Harriet Port was christened on the 7th of August 1796 in Privett, Hampshire.
  7. Peter Port (Publican) was christened on the 13th of April 1798 in Privett, Hampshire and married on the 8th of May 1822 in Racton, Sussex to Mary Goodyear.
  8. Lydia Port was christened on the 7th of February 1802 in Privett, Hampshire.
  9. Eliza Port was christened on the 19th of May 1805 in Privett, Hampshire.
  10. Caroline Port was christened on the 29th of June 1806 in Privett, Hampshire.
  11. Diana Port was christened on the 7th of January 1812 in Privett, Hampshire and married around 1835 to ____ Grant.  Diana was widowed by 1851.

Census

1851 Census - Havant, Hampshire - HO 107/1656 Page 14/122.

Red Hill

 

Peter Port Head Mar 53 Horse Dealer and Inn Keeper Hants,  Privett
Mary do. Wife Mar 53   Sussex,  Racton
Ellen do. Daur   24 Dressmaker Hants,  Emsworth
Henry do. Son   16 Groom Sussex,  Prinstead
Caroline do. Daur   14 Dressmaker do.  do.
Emma do. Daur   11 Scholar do.  do.
Harriet Lucy do. Daur   7 do. Hants,  Durrants
Thomas do. Son   9 do. do.  do.

1851 Census - Privett, Hampshire - HO 107/1677 Page 8/309.

Peter's widowed mother Lucy is living with his sister Diana.

 

Lucy Port Head Widow 90 (Pauper) Widow of a Cattle dealer Hants  East Tisted
Diana Grant Daur Widow 38 Works in fields Hants  Privett

1861 Census - Red Hill, Leigh, Havant, Hampshire.

Staunton Arms Inn.  Next door to daughter Louisa's family.

Peter Port Head Mar 63 Publican Hants  Privett
Mary Do. Wife Mar 63   Sussex  Racton
Caroline Do. Daur Un 24   Do.  Westbourne
Thomas Do. Son Un 18   Hants  Havant
Harriet L. Do. Daur   17   Hants  Do.
